本站所有资源均为高质量资源,各种姿势下载。
在MATLAB环境中创建图形用户界面(GUI)来配置SQL数据库是一个实用的工程任务,通常用于开发数据管理工具或实验室系统。以下是实现这一目标的核心思路和关键步骤:
GUI界面设计 使用MATLAB的App Designer或GUIDE工具创建GUI窗口,主要包含以下组件: 输入框:用于填写数据库连接参数(如主机名、端口、用户名、密码)。 按钮控件:包括"连接测试"、"保存配置"等操作按钮。 状态提示区:显示连接成功/失败信息或执行状态。
数据库连接配置 通过MATLAB的Database Toolbox实现与SQL数据库(如MySQL、PostgreSQL等)的交互,核心操作包括: 使用`database`函数建立连接对象,需要传入驱动程序、数据库URL、凭证等信息。 通过`exec`函数执行SQL查询语句,验证连接是否有效。 错误处理机制捕获连接异常(如凭证错误、网络问题)。
数据持久化存储 将成功验证的数据库配置保存为MAT文件或文本文件,方便下次启动时自动加载: 使用`save`函数存储配置参数到本地。 通过`load`函数在GUI初始化时读取历史配置。
功能扩展建议 增加SQL查询编辑器面板,支持直接执行自定义查询。 集成数据预览表格,动态显示查询结果。 添加多配置文件管理功能,支持切换不同数据库环境。
这种GUI工具特别适合需要频繁切换数据库环境的场景,通过可视化操作降低使用门槛。注意确保密码等敏感信息的安全存储,可考虑使用MATLAB的加密函数或环境变量处理。